Attention Oversized Vehicles!!!
All vehicles 11’4” (3.4m) tall or taller, or 7’10” (2,4m) wide or wider including mirrors, awnings, and jacks can not safely drive through the 1.1-mile long Zion-Mt Carmel Tunnel in two-way traffic.
There is a 15$ fee (valid for 2 trips within 7 days) for this service.
Rangers are available to provide traffic control for oversized vehicles between 8:00 am and 8:00 pm.

All information here is still accurate! We got the permit for the tunnel and drove our skoolie through with no issues. The road through the tunnel is steep and winding, but the low speed limit (35mph) and the smooth paved roads make this a perfectly do-able route for most rigs.

When we went through entrance gate the lady insisted we were oversized, doing weird things with the measuring tape, holding up 50 people in the line. We were 90” and not the 94”+…. We paid the $15 USD ($22 CAD) just to get the line moving. My recco is to ask the front gate to call a ranger and park to the side if you don’t want to pay.
After asking around at the Welcome Center, thankfully went to the Watchman Camground booth where a Ranger is authorized to do refunds. He measured us and got approval from management for the refund, though he said to not use the service in future if we want to dispute and get a refund (ie. don’t drive through the tunnel).
